Cheburi, a fishing boat from outside Thai waters, has washed ashore on Tapao Yai Island just off Phuket’s Cape Panwa after being abandoned when its owners were prosecuted for violating Thailand’s Fisheries Act by failing to report their movements.

Officials surrounded the area with floating protection barriers to prevent more fuel oil from leaking from the vessel.

The old and decrepit boat had been anchored off Tapao Yai but was swept ashore by waves on Monday. Fuel remaining aboard started to leak.
The boat is one of six vessels anchored off the island since last year after their owners violated Thai law by leaving Thai waters and failing to report their return.

The owners were prosecuted and the boats abandoned. 
The protection barriers extend 100 metres around the beached boat and officials have added neutralising chemicals that solidify the spilled fuel so it sinks to the sea bottom.
